发表于: 2017-06-12 23:10:56
1 1080
今天完成的事情:
1、在投票页面,把角色动态生成到页面中。
2、学习了对象,创建对象的几种方法,光看书和文档并不懂有什么区别。。。。。我应该用的是字面量法~~:
//定义一个对象
var game = {
"date" : 1,
"allNumber" : role.length,
"killerNumber" : parseInt(role.length*0.3),
}
3、学习this,并不是很懂,$(this),应该就是获取到当前操作的dom节点,不知这么理解对不对,还有子元素的选择使用,感觉一长串虽然最终是找到了自己需要用的,但是感觉太麻烦了,虽然跟dom结构本身就写复杂了有关系,但是应该也能通过jquery的各种选择器比较简单的获取dom吧,还有待进一步学习其他的选择器。。。。
//杀人按钮的点击事件
$(".button").click(function () {
$(this).parent().parent().children().eq(0).children().css("background","red");
button = 1;
});
4、整个游戏的页面跳转逻辑写完,具体游戏步骤正在思考中,涉及到对象,有点无从下手的感觉。
5、js页面跳转,window.location.href="..........";
html中添加页面跳转,onclick="window.location.href="..........."
一样一样的
明天计划的事情:
1、学习对象,josn,this,筛选器。
2、继续任务。
遇到的问题:
1、对象的设定和使用,比如有五个人,需要把每个人都设置成一个对象么?里边存着各种状态?再把这五个对象存到一个数组中?额。。。。。。好像有点乱哦~~
收获:
以上。
评论